The CPU difficulty scales well. On Amateur, you can score 10 goals. On Legendary, the AI possession game becomes frustratingly good—they will knock the ball around the back four, mimicking the real-life Spanish tiki-taka of the era. Keywords used: 2014 Fifa World Cup Brazil Psp,
Let’s be honest: the PSP’s 4.3-inch screen (at 480x272 resolution) isn't winning any awards in 2024. But in 2014, 2014 FIFA World Cup Brazil was a showcase for the handheld’s capabilities.
EA’s strategy was simple: deliver a streamlined, authentic World Cup experience to the masses who couldn’t afford a PS4 or Xbox One. The result was a game that didn't push graphical boundaries but excelled in pure, accessible simulation.
